hexagon is equal to the area of an equilateral triangle whose perimeter is 36 inches. Find the length of a side of the regular hexagon.

Answers

Answer:

2√(6)

Step-by-step explanation:

Perimeter of equilateral triangle = 36 inches

Formula of perimeter of equilateral triangle = 3* side

36=3* side

(36)/(3) = side

12= side

Thus each side of equilateral triangle is 12 inches

Formula of area of equilateral triangle = (√(3))/(4) a^(2)

Where a is the side .

So, area of the given equilateral triangle =  (√(3))/(4) * 12^(2)

                                                                   =  36√(3)

Since hexagon can be divided into six small equilateral triangle .

So, area of each small equilateral triangle =(36√(3))/(6)

                                                                   =  6√(3)

So, The area of small equilateral triangle :

(√(3))/(4)a^(2) =6√(3)

Where a is the side of hexagon .

(1)/(4)a^(2) =6

a^(2) =6* 4

a^(2) =24

a =√(24)

a =2√(6)

Hence the length of a side of the regular hexagon is 2√(6)

Hey 1200 seat theater sells two types of tickets for a concert. premium seats sell for $30 each and regular seats so for $20 each at one event $30,180 was collected and ticket sales with 10 seats left on so how many for each type of ticket was sold

Answers

Answer:

Number of premium tickets sold = 638      

Number of regular tickets sold = 552

Step-by-step explanation:

Let number of premium tickets sold be p and number of regular tickets be r.

Total number of seats = 1200

Ticket sales with 10 seats left on, that is

               p + r = 1190     ----------------eqn 1

Cost of premium ticket = 30 $

Cost of regular ticket = 20 $

Money collected = 30180 $

Total money collected = 30 p + 20 r = 30180

                       3p + 2 r = 3018     ----------------eqn 2

eqn 1 x 2

               2p + 2r = 2380 --------------------eqn 3

eqn 2 - eqn 3

                  p = 3018 - 2380 = 638

Substituting in eqn 1

                638 + r = 1190  

                 r = 552

Number of premium tickets sold = 638      

Number of regular tickets sold = 552

On a backpacking trip through Europe, Troy spent 20 Swiss francs to stay one night in a youth hostel. If the foreign exchange rate between the U.S. dollar and the Swiss franc is 1:2.2, how much did Troy spend in U.S. dollars?

Answers

Answer:Hence, Troy spend 9.09 in U.S. dollars.

Step-by-step explanation:

Since the foreign exchange rate between the U.S. dollar and the Swiss franc is 1:2.2.

It means,

1 U.S. dollar = 2.2 Swiss Franc

Now, According to question, Troy spent 20 Swiss francs to stay one night in a youth hostel.

So, 1 Swis Franc = (1)/(2.2)

20 Swiss Franc = (20)/(2.2)=\$9.09

Hence, Troy spend 9.09 in U.S. dollars.
